Minsk Metro switches to new operating mode from Monday
From August 24, the Minsk Metro switches to winter operating mode. This means that trains will run more frequently during peak hours.

On the first (Maskoŭskaja) and second (Aŭtazavodskaja) lines, during the morning peak hours — from 7:00 to 9:00 — the interval between trains will be 2 minutes.
In the evening, from 17:00 to 19:00, trains will arrive with an interval of 2.5 minutes. On Fridays, the evening peak hours will last from 16:00 to 18:30.
On the third (Zialialužskaja) line, the morning interval will be 5 minutes, and in the evening — 7 minutes.
Passengers can view the current schedule on information boards located at metro stations.
